Walk in fume hoods are specifically designed to protect users from toxic fumes and vapors. According to Dr. Emily Chen, a leading safety consultant in laboratory environments, "The structured airflow in these hoods minimizes the risk of exposure to hazardous chemicals, ensuring a safer workspace." This makes them an essential component for laboratories handling volatile substances.

One of the most notable advantages of a walk in fume hood is the increased visibility it offers. Unlike standard fume hoods, which may obstruct your line of sight, walk in models allow users to view operations clearly from various angles. This feature is crucial for multitasking during complex experiments and allows researchers to monitor reactions closely.
Walk in fume hoods provide ample room for large equipment and multiple users. This is beneficial in environments that require extensive setup, such as chemical synthesis or materials testing. As noted by Dr. James Landon, a researcher in polymer chemistry, "The spacious interior allows collaborative efforts without compromising safety." This flexibility can lead to more efficient workflows in busy labs.
These fume hoods are not limited to one type of application. Their adaptability allows them to be used in various fields, including:
| Industry | Application |
|---|---|
| Chemical Engineering | Synthesis and process development |
| Pharmaceuticals | Drug formulation and testing |
| Biotechnology | Cell culture operations |
| Materials Science | Composite material analysis |
Due to their spacious design, walk in fume hoods can accommodate larger specimens or equipment needing ventilation. This feature allows for streamlined operations that significantly enhance laboratory efficiency, especially during lengthy experiments that require extensive equipment setup. Dr. Alicia Rivera, an environmental scientist, remarks, "Being able to conduct large-scale procedures without having to constantly reposition equipment saves valuable time in our research."

Many walk in fume hoods are equipped with advanced filtration systems that remove hazardous contaminants from the air, further enhancing safety. These systems can include HEPA filters and activated charcoal filters that contribute to a healthier laboratory environment. Regular maintenance and monitoring of these filters ensure optimal performance.
Investing in a walk in fume hood helps labs meet industry regulations such as OSHA (Occupational Safety and Health Administration) and ANSI (American National Standards Institute). Compliance not only keeps staff safe but also protects the organization from potential liabilities. Consequently, many laboratories trust walk in fume hoods as a staple in their safety protocols.
Walk in fume hoods incorporate sophisticated airflow designs that ensure consistent and effective fume removal. Their ability to maintain a uniform airflow across the entire working area minimizes contamination risks. As Dr. Mark Elliott, a research safety officer, puts it, "Proper airflow management reduces the likelihood of harmful exposure, promoting a safer research environment for everyone."
Modern walk in fume hoods come equipped with intuitive control systems that allow for real-time monitoring of airflow and other critical parameters. This feature provides users with immediate feedback, ensuring that they are working within optimal safety levels. User-friendly interfaces make it easier for all laboratory personnel to operate effectively.
While the initial cost of a walk in fume hood may be higher than traditional fume hoods, their durability and advanced features make them a long-term investment. The reduction in accidents and improved productivity can lead to significant cost savings over time. Indeed, Dr. Sarah Knight, a laboratory manager, states, "The initial outlay is worth it for the enhanced safety and efficiency it brings to our laboratory work."
